Transaction 43d4920b58fae52368411b5e094c3d37061f8724f942405bb1bf805e4a139fae
1 Input
1 Output
-
43d4920b58fae52368411b5e094c3d37061f8724f942405bb1bf805e4a139fae:0
- value
- 14488173
- script pubkey
- OP_0 OP_PUSHBYTES_20 259fc1caba2186c1299ff8c5bb3447564399106f
- address
- bc1qyk0urj46yxrvz2vllrzmkdz82epejyr078lhaq